what so they marked the english essay like 10 times, how do you get .45?
I think it's because English Advanced comprises of Paper 1 (45 marks) and Paper 2 (60 marks). That's a total of 105 marks. However, the mark for Paper 1 out of /45 is later changed to /40 to make the subject out of /100. So that could have lead to the .45 mark.

For example, someone gets 40/45 for Paper 1 and 40/60 for Paper 2.

40/45 converts to 35.55/40. So the final raw mark is 75.55.

There's also optional question scaling in all exams with option topics. And in English they have common paper equating and a few other strange things as well. So it's quite possible to end up with really weird marks - one of my English numbers was 61.51.
